A2 Expression 중립

dare la colpa a qualcuno

to blame someone

To say someone caused an error.

문화적 배경

The 'scaricabarile' is a national pastime. It refers to the act of passing responsibility to avoid consequences, often seen in complex bureaucracy. In American corporate culture, 'taking ownership' is the opposite of 'giving the blame'. Italians might find the American directness in admitting fault surprising. In Japan, blaming someone publicly is a major social taboo as it causes 'loss of face'. In Italy, it's a common part of a heated debate. Similar to Italy, Brazil has the 'jogo de empurra' (pushing game), which is exactly like 'scaricabarile'.

💡

Use Pronouns

To sound more native, use 'mi dai la colpa' instead of 'dai la colpa a me' unless you want to be very emphatic.

⚠️

Avoid 'Fare'

Never say 'fare la colpa'. It's a dead giveaway that you're translating from English.

🎯

The 'Scaricabarile' context

Use 'scaricare la colpa' when talking about politics or office drama to sound like a C1 speaker.

💬

Softening the blow

If you want to be less aggressive, use 'Forse è colpa di...' instead of 'Ti do la colpa'.
